## Further reading

The Marrowtide query planner regression affects releases 4.2 through 4.4. Symptoms: slow joins on partitioned tables, plans choosing sequential scans. Workaround: pin the planner hint flag per session. Fixed in 4.5. For affected-customer criteria, escalation steps, and the patch timeline, see the internal page.

wiki page, tadug-yagap: https://jira.qorvelsys.internal/pages/browse/display/projects/5e6c

To: Dispatch Desk
Subject: Spare parts — Greywater Ridge site

Two cases of pump seals and one control board are staged for the Greywater Ridge relay station. Manifest copies have gone to records; originals travel with the shipment. The site is unmanned on weekends, so delivery must land Thursday. Please brief the assigned courier with the hand-over instruction set out immediately below.

dispatch memo: the sorius tamius courier leaves the praeth ledger at gate 4873 under passcode 928014

- [ ] Re-seal signing key for the Inkrun markdown rendering pipeline. Reviewer: confirm the renderer build hash matches the ceremony ledger, verify sanitizer plugins are pinned, and check that no unreviewed transform stages were added since the last ceremony. Two custodians required; reject if either seal is broken. After both custodians initial the register, unlock the escrow container using the passphrase provided below.

strongbox words: ulair-kelax-eliix-zorok

### Velox hermetic build migration — flaky fetch errors

If the Brambleworks pipeline fails with "undeclared network access," that's the hermetic sandbox doing its job. Some legacy step is still fetching stuff at build time — vendor the dependency into the lockfile instead. Don't just whitelist the domain; Tova will revert it. When filing a ticket, paste the build token below.

session token of kahog-bahif = htk9_f63daec35